About Robert E. Schneider

Robert E. Schneider is a scholar working on Surgery, Pharmaceutical Science,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Geochemistry and Petrology and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 17 papers that have together received 308 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advancements in Transdermal Drug Delivery (4 papers), Neurobiology and Insect Physiology Research (3 papers), Selenium in Biological Systems (3 papers), Coal and Its By-products (3 papers), Olfactory and Sensory Function Studies (2 papers), Urological Disorders and Treatments (2 papers), Soft tissue tumor case studies (1 paper) and Design Education and Practice (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Anesthesiology and Pain Medicine (166 citations), Emergency Medicine (84 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(136 citations), Urology (23 citations) and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(10 citations). Robert E. Schneider has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Christian Tomaszewski, John A. Marx, Vivek S. Tayal, Don C. Fowles, Bradley Bucher, Joseph E. Montie, Ian M. Thompson, Leonard H. Weinstein, Gail Rubin and Constantine S. Anast. Their work appears in journals such as Environmental Toxicology and Chemistry, Psychophysiology, Urology, Journal of Personality Assessment and Biological Psychology.
